Iraq, Turkey’s Mosul consul’s convoy attacked

May 25, 2014 By administrator

MOSUL – Anadolu Agency

                 The attack came amid a period of renewed violence in recent months in the country. This file photo shows a member of the Iraqi security forces standing guard at the n_66919_1site of a car bomb attack in Baghdad May 23. REUTERS Photo

A convoy carrying Turkey’s consul to Mosul, Öztürk Yılmaz, was targeted by a bomb late May 24.

The convoy was en route to Arbil when a remote-controlled roadside bomb was detonated in the Maliye district to the east of the flashpoint city, three kilometers from the consulate building.

No casualties were reported, but armored vehicles in the convoy were damaged.

Security officials said the attackers had targeted Yılmaz’s car but the bomb struck the car in front, damaging only the windows of the car carrying the Turkish consul general.

The head of Mosul police said an investigation was underway to find the attackers. Yılmaz’s convoy was attacked before, in September 2013. No casualties were reported in that attack.

The Foreign Ministry has released a statement on the attack, saying that officials at the Consulate General of Mosul had been attacked four times in the last two years.

“[Our] Baghdad Embassy and Consulate General in Basra were also targeted. It is worrying that none of the perpetrators of the attacks have been captured yet,” the statement said.

The ministry asked Iraqi officials to investigate the attack, to find those responsible, and to take all necessary measures to protect Turkish representative offices.

Turkey Antalya nightmare of Armenian citizens

April 4, 2014 By administrator

Anjelika Meliksizy, about an Armenian living in Turkey for 13 years. Married three years ago with his wife still lives in Antalya. Armenia in Antalya with her son for being subjected to attacks Meliksizy stated that his son’s school, nm_IMG_8713_JPG_1238he was forced to leave the work place events described.

When we lived in Istanbul to Antalya after moving encountered no difficulties, but that the start of the attack and is now said to be unable to live in the city Meliksizy, the beginning of the last of the recalls: “My son, 75 Year studying at Republic High School. The first time was fine, but then started to say that you do not want to go to school. History teacher instigated against him by other children constantly and eventually beaten by classmates told. Does not want to go to school anymore. I went and talked to hocayla. I asked him to prevent this type of thing. Then they beat my child in the school toilet. On top of that we’ve not stand any more and I sent my son to Armenia compulsory again. ”

‘Very lonely’

Meliksizy work while exposed to attack the discriminatory workplace, explains: “I’m working in the workshop of a jeweler in the city center of Antalya. Constantly full front door of my business, citing various campaigns show ‘Liar Armenians’ he are collecting signatures. All day I have to work in such an environment. I was having these problems since I came to Antalya. When the slightest problem at work ‘you get out the Armenians in their own country, this is not your lands, “he will answer. I had to leave at the end of work. ”

Make an application to the prosecutor or the police said that Meliksizy, a highly desperate situation: “It was an attack in Istanbul four years ago. Then when I went to the police “What will be such things are happening every day,” he responded. Foreigners Department also treated different than indicating whether the Anjelika Meliksizy, “the child’s school to go to an identification number that they needed to give, to do this operation fully took six months,” he expressed his feelings are: “the police when you get something that will not change, I know. Very lonely. “
